Each month Colorado Department of Agriculture highlights a different Colorado product with a fabulous recipe. This month’s recipe is perfect for those wishing to be on an island somewhere, swinging in a hammock by the ocean with the palm trees swaying with a light breeze. Colorado Department of Ag Marketing Specialist Wendy White shares more
White: “Well, we’ve got beets and they are in season and you can find them now in the farmers markets. It is really amazing the different varieties. Everybody just thinks the red but there is a rainbow of colors including gold and white and then they even have the peppermint striped beets. So I encourage people to get out there and look for them. And try this Island Style Beet and Coconut Smoothie recipe. So really a unique way to incorporate beets into your diet.”
So in addition to red beets and coconut, the smoothie also includes pineapple and guava juice to add to the island taste.
Choose beets with firm, smooth skins and non-wilted leaves, if still attached. Smaller beets are more tender. Beets are fat free, low in sodium and an excellent source of folate. Look for Colorado beets at your local grocery store, farmers’ market or at restaurants across the state. White continues
